密文

密文是经过加密算法处理后的原始数据(明文)转换而成的不可直接理解的信息形式,是密码学中保护数据安全的核心要素。在区块链系统中,密文通常以随机字符序列的形式存在,只有持有相应解密密钥的接收方才能将其转换回有意义的原始信息。
密文

密文是经过加密算法处理后的数据形式,代表着原始信息(明文)被转换成一种不可直接理解的形式,目的是保护信息安全。在区块链和加密货币生态系统中,密文扮演着至关重要的角色,它确保了敏感交易数据、私钥和通信内容不被未授权方获取或篡改。密文通常以乱码或无规律的字符序列形式存在,只有拥有相应解密密钥的接收方才能将其还原为有意义的原始信息。

背景:密文的起源

密文的概念可以追溯到古代文明,最早的密码学应用出现在古埃及和美索不达米亚文明时期,当时人们使用简单的替代和置换方法来隐藏信息。现代密码学的密文概念源于19世纪末和20世纪初数学和计算理论的发展,特别是克劳德·香农(Claude Shannon)于1949年发表的《通信的数学理论》奠定了现代密码学基础。

随着计算机科学的发展,密文的生成和处理方式经历了从简单替换密码到复杂的现代加密算法的演变。在区块链技术出现后,密文作为加密货币和分布式账本安全的基础组件,其重要性得到了进一步提升。

比特币和其他加密货币大量使用各种密码学原语生成密文,包括哈希函数、公钥加密和数字签名等技术,这些都是建立在复杂密码学理论基础上的密文应用。

工作机制:密文如何工作

密文的生成是通过加密算法将明文与密钥结合进行转换的过程。根据使用的加密方式,密文的工作机制可分为以下几种主要类型:

  1. 对称加密:使用同一个密钥进行加密和解密操作。发送方和接收方必须共享相同的密钥。常见的对称加密算法包括AES(高级加密标准)和DES(数据加密标准)。

  2. 非对称加密:使用一对密钥—公钥和私钥。公钥用于加密,产生密文;私钥用于解密,恢复明文。RSA和椭圆曲线加密(ECC)是区块链中广泛应用的非对称加密算法。

  3. 哈希函数:将任意长度的输入数据映射为固定长度的密文输出,具有单向不可逆特性。SHA-256等哈希算法在比特币等加密货币中被广泛使用于区块链数据结构和工作量证明机制。

  4. 零知识证明:允许一方(证明者)向另一方(验证者)证明某个陈述是真实的,而无需透露除了该陈述为真这一事实之外的任何信息。ZCash等隐私币利用零知识证明技术保护交易数据。

在区块链应用中,密文常用于保护钱包私钥、签名交易、验证节点身份以及保障通信安全。

风险与挑战

尽管密文在保障数据安全方面至关重要,但其应用也面临一系列风险和挑战:

  1. 计算能力提升带来的风险:随着量子计算技术的发展,现有的一些加密算法可能被破解,使得当前被认为安全的密文变得脆弱。

  2. 密钥管理问题:在区块链生态中,用户需要妥善保管自己的私钥,一旦私钥丢失或被盗,相关资产将无法找回。

  3. 实现漏洞:即使理论上加密算法很安全,但实际软件实现中可能存在漏洞,导致密文被破解。区块链历史上已出现多起由于加密实现不当导致的安全事件。

  4. 侧信道攻击:攻击者通过分析加密系统的物理特性(如功耗、电磁辐射等)获取密钥信息,而非直接破解密文。

  5. 监管合规挑战:一些国家和地区对强加密技术有特殊监管要求,这给全球化的区块链项目带来了合规难题。

  6. 密文保护与可用性的平衡:过度依赖复杂密文可能导致系统性能下降和用户体验问题,尤其在需要高吞吐量的区块链应用中。

密文技术需要不断更新和改进,以应对不断演变的安全威胁和攻击手段。

密文作为现代密码学和区块链安全的核心元素,其重要性不言而喻。它不仅是保障数字资产安全的基础,也是构建去中心化信任机制的关键技术支撑。随着区块链技术的不断发展,密文技术也在不断演进,从单纯的数据保护扩展到支持更复杂的隐私计算和零知识证明应用场景。虽然密文技术面临着来自计算能力提升和新型攻击方式的挑战,但通过不断创新和优化加密算法,区块链生态系统将能够继续提供安全可靠的服务。理解密文的工作机制、优势与局限性,对于安全地参与加密货币和区块链活动至关重要。

真诚点赞,手留余香

分享

推荐术语
周期
周期是区块链网络中用于组织和管理区块生产的时间单位,通常由固定数量的区块或预设时间跨度构成。它为网络提供了结构化的运行框架,使验证者可以在特定时间窗口内有序地执行共识活动,并为质押、奖励分配和网络参数调整等关键功能提供明确的时间界限。
混合存管
混合存管是指加密货币交易所或托管机构将不同客户的数字资产合并存放在同一账户中进行管理的做法,虽然在内部账簿上区分各客户资产所有权,但从区块链上看,这些资产存储在由机构控制的集中式钱包内,而非由客户直接控制。
解密
解密是将加密数据转换回原始可读形式的过程。在加密货币和区块链领域,解密是密码学的基本操作之一,通常需要使用特定密钥(如私钥)执行,以允许授权用户访问加密信息,同时保持系统安全性。解密可分为对称解密和非对称解密两种主要类型,分别对应不同的加密机制。
什么是 nonce
Nonce(随机数)是区块链挖矿过程中使用的一次性数值,在工作量证明(PoW)共识机制中,矿工通过不断尝试不同的nonce值,直到找到一个能使区块头哈希值满足特定难度要求的数字。在交易层面,nonce还作为一个计数器防止交易重放攻击,确保每个交易的唯一性和安全性。
匿名的定义
匿名是区块链和加密货币领域中的一个核心特性,指用户在进行交易或互动时能够保护个人身份信息不被公开识别的能力。匿名性在区块链世界中存在不同程度,从假名性(pseudonymity)到完全匿名性都有所不同,这取决于具体使用的技术和协议。

相关文章

CKB:闪电网络促新局,落地场景需发力
中级

CKB:闪电网络促新局,落地场景需发力

在最新发布的闪电网络Fiber Network轻皮书中,CKB介绍了其对传统BTC闪电网络的若干技术改进。Fiber实现了资产在通道内直接转移,采用PTLC技术提高隐私性,解决了BTC闪电网络中多跳路径的隐私问题。
2024-09-10 07:19:58
加密货币卡是什么以及它是如何运作的?(2025)
新手

加密货币卡是什么以及它是如何运作的?(2025)

在 2025 年,加密货币卡已经彻底改变了数字支付方式,Gate(盖特)加密货币卡通过前所未有的创新引领市场。现在支持跨多个区块链的超过 3000 种加密货币,这些卡具有人工智能驱动的汇率优化、生物识别安全性和可定制的支出控制功能。Gate 改进的奖励结构提供高达 8% 的现金返还,同时与主要数字钱包的集成使其在全球 9000 万商户处被接受。增强的用户体验包括实时交易追踪、消费分析和自动税务报告。与其他平台相比,Gate 加密货币卡展示了传统金融与数字资产之间的桥梁如何得到加强,使加密货币比以往任何时候都更易于获取和适用于日常使用。
2025-05-29 02:34:48
什么是加密货币中的完全稀释估值(FDV)?
中级

什么是加密货币中的完全稀释估值(FDV)?

本文解释了加密货币中完全稀释估值(FDV)的含义,探讨了完全稀释估值的计算步骤、其重要性以及依赖 FDV 进行判断所具有的风险。
2024-10-25 01:37:21